The Importance of Choosing the Right Toothbrush for Babies

Understanding Baby Oral Health

Baby oral health is crucial for overall well-being. It starts even before the first tooth appears.

Proper care prevents cavities and gum problems. It also helps with speech development and eating habits.

Good oral hygiene habits should start early. This sets the stage for lifelong dental health.

Parents play a key role in this process. They need to clean their baby's gums and first teeth regularly.

Choosing the right tools is important. A soft, gentle toothbrush is essential for baby's delicate mouth.

Silicone toothbrushes are often recommended for infants. They're safe, effective, and comfortable to use.

The Best Silicone Baby Toothbrushes on the Market

Evaluating Quality and Design

When choosing a silicone baby toothbrush, quality is key. Look for brushes made from food-grade silicone.

This ensures they're safe for baby to chew on. The material should be BPA-free and non-toxic.

Design is equally important. The brush should be easy for parents to hold and maneuver.

It should also be comfortable for the baby. Many good designs have multiple textures for gum massage.

Look for brushes with soft bristles. These clean effectively without irritating baby's gums.

Some brushes come with a safety shield. This prevents the brush from going too far into baby's mouth.

How to Use Your Silicone Baby Toothbrush Effectively

Step-by-Step Guide to Brushing Your Baby's Teeth

  1. Choose the right time: Brush when your baby is calm and cooperative.
  2. Get comfortable: Sit with your baby's head on your lap for better access.
  3. Be gentle: Use light, circular motions to clean teeth and gums.
  4. Cover all areas: Brush the front, back, and chewing surfaces of each tooth.
  5. Don't forget the gums: Gently massage the gums with the brush.
  6. Keep it short: Aim for about 2 minutes of brushing.
  7. Make it fun: Sing a song or make funny faces to keep your baby engaged.

Remember, consistency is key. Try to brush your baby's teeth twice a day, just like adults do.

Tips for Maintaining Your Toothbrush and Oral Care Routine

  1. Clean the brush after each use: Rinse it thoroughly with warm water.
  2. Store it properly: Keep it in an upright position to air dry.
  3. Replace regularly: Get a new brush every 3-4 months or sooner if it shows wear.
  4. Don't share: Each baby should have their own toothbrush to prevent germ spread.
  5. Be consistent: Stick to your brushing routine, even on busy days.
  6. Lead by example: Let your baby watch you brush your own teeth.
  7. Visit the dentist: Schedule your baby's first dental visit by their first birthday.
